With the new code, we switched from POP to CBR. We wanted a mod with a fridge and more room...plus AKL and WL weren't available for our dates :( Anyway, we've never stayed at CBR and I hope I made the right choice. We will be going with our 8 month old and taking things at a slower, laid back pace. We've stayed at POFQ twice before and loved it, but we wanted to try somewhere new.

I know that the main pool is closed, but they've added some water slides to the other pools, which is of no big concern to us. But will I regret the walk to the counter service or the bus service to the parks?

Port Orleans French Quarter is my FAVORITE moderate. :woohoo: :thumbsup2 :yay: I LOVE this resort!!! :lovestruc :lovestruc The resort is small & compact, so it's easy to get everywhere here. You can request a room in building 5. It's close to everything. The pool is nice and the hot tub is tucked away behind the pool bar. The grounds are really pretty and quaint. I have always had great service here. The food in the foodcourt was good & the beignets are great and very addicting. The buses share sometimes with POR, but ALWAYS picks up and drops off first at POFQ. I really have not run into any trouble with buses here.

Stayed at CBR once and won't go back. WAY too spread out for my taste and had awful experiences with CM's at check-in, mousekeeping, etc. Also did not care too much to have to walk across a dimly lit parking lot at night from the buses (first time ever I was nervous at WDW!!).

I've stayed at CBR and POFQ twice each. Just got back from POFQ 2 weeks ago. I don't hate CBR but prefer POFQ. I like the smallness of the resort. I love the pool. Love the boat to Downtown Disney. Love to wander to POR. And during our stay this month at POFQ, we did not share busses with POR. So once we were picked up, we were on our way. Bussses took forever to get around CBR.
 

I've stayed at both, and my personal preference is CBR, primarily because I prefer the theming there. Both are good resorts and have their plusses and minuses. Things like poor mousekeeping, rude CM's and spotty bus service can happen at any resort at any time, and it's probably best not to let someone's one-time negative experience influence your own choice of a resort. I've never had a problem with mousekeeping at CBR, bus service has generally been very good and the CM's have been pleasant. Yes, the resort is large and somewhat spread out, but for me that adds to the generally peaceful and quiet atmosphere. And because of the bridge across the lagoon, I never felt I had to walk all that far. If you want a smaller and more intimate resort, then CBR isn't for you. But otherwise, it has no more or less issues than any other moderate.
